16 U.S.C. § 2408 — Criminal offenses

A person* is guilty of an offense if he willfully commits any act prohibited by section 2403(a) of this title.
Any offense described in subsection (a) is punishable by a fine of $10,000, or imprisonment for not more than one year, or both.
A conviction under subsection (a) for any act shall not be deemed to preclude a conviction for such act under any other law, including, but not limited to, the Marine Mammal Protection Act of 1972 [16 U.S.C. 1361 et seq.], the Endangered Species Act of 1973 [16 U.S.C. 1531 et seq.], and the Migratory Bird Treaty* Act [16 U.S.C. 703 et seq.].
Source credit: (Pub. L. 95–541, § 9, Oct. 28, 1978, 92 Stat. 2054.)
